RE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S (RFP)
FOR CONTRACTED TEMPORARY DISPATCHER SERVICES
Flathead County is seeking proposals from companies experienced in emergency services dispatching. Services needed include law enforcement dispatching, fire/EMS dispatching, and both emergency and non-emergency call taking. The length of the contract is projected to last 3 months and should provide four trained and certified dispatchers that can work for up to 50 hours per week.
